Riga
Riga, the capital of Latvia, is situated on the Daugava River, near its mouth into the Gulf of Riga. It is the largest city in the country, home to about 592,000 people. The city hosts a seaport and an airport, as well as an important railway hub. Riga is renowned for its historic Old Town, a UNESCO World Heritage site, and its impressive Art Nouveau architecture. Average summer temperatures reach around 20 °C, while winter temperatures drop to -5 °C. The best time to visit is spring and summer, when the city comes alive with numerous festivals and cultural events.
